SQL Server 2008:无分组条件下的数据操纵教程
需积分: 10 80 浏览量
更新于2024-08-15
收藏 2.83MB PPT 举报
在SQL Server 2008基础教程的第7章中,主要探讨了操纵数据库数据的相关概念和技术。这一章节针对的是没有特定分组条件的分组语句,但在实际的数据库管理中,分组操作是至关重要的部分。章节内容覆盖了以下几个关键知识点:
1. 操纵数据概述:章节首先介绍了数据操作的基本需求,包括向表中插入、更新、删除数据以及检索数据。这些都是数据操纵的核心操作,用户需要根据业务需求灵活运用。
2. SQL语句应用:
- INSERT语句:用于向表中添加新的记录,是数据初始化的重要手段。
- UPDATE语句:用于修改表中已存在的数据,确保数据的准确性。
- DELETE语句:删除不再需要的数据,保持数据的整洁性。
- SELECT语句:作为核心检索工具,用于从单个或多个表中获取所需数据,可能涉及复杂查询如分组、子查询、连接、集合运算和公用表表达式(Common Table Expressions, CTE)等高级功能。
3. 分组技术:尽管章节标题没有直接提及分组,但理解分组技术至关重要。在SQL中,分组允许根据特定列对数据进行划分,以便进行汇总分析,例如计算每个类别的总和、平均值等。
4. 其他高级特性:
- 排序:对检索结果进行排序,便于用户理解和使用数据。
- WHERE子句:用于筛选满足特定条件的数据行。
- 聚合技术:如COUNT、SUM、AVG、MAX、MIN等函数,用于处理数值型数据的统计分析。
- PIVOT和UNPIVOT:转换数据布局,方便多维度分析。
- 数据加密:保护数据安全,确保敏感信息不被未经授权访问。
5. 示例与实践:通过创建名为books的表,展示了如何在实际场景中使用这些SQL语句和概念来解决问题。
本章不仅涵盖了基础操作,还深入探讨了更复杂的查询策略,旨在帮助读者掌握SQL Server 2008中数据操纵的关键技能,为实际数据库管理提供坚实的基础。学习者在实践中需要理解并熟练运用这些知识,以便在需要的时候能够有效地管理和操作数据。
2010-11-27 上传
2022-09-23 上传
点击了解资源详情
2022-09-19 上传
2013-12-22 上传
2013-06-16 上传
2013-04-23 上传
2022-09-24 上传
2011-08-16 上传
深夜冒泡
- 粉丝: 14
- 资源: 2万+
最新资源
- 社交媒体营销激励优化策略研究
- 终端信息查看工具:qt框架下的输出强制抓取
- MinGW Win32 C/C++ 开发环境压缩包快速入门指南
- STC8G1K08 PWM模块实现10K频率及易改占空比波形输出
- MSP432电机驱动编码器测路程方法解析
- 实现动静分离案例的css/js/img文件指南
- 爱心代码五种:高效编程的精选技巧
- MATLAB实现广义互相关时延估计GCC的多种加权方法
- Hive CDH Jar包下载:免费获取Hive JDBC驱动
- STC8G单片机实现EEPROM及MODBUS-RTU协议
- Java集合框架面试题精讲
- Unity游戏设计与开发资源全集
- 探索音乐盒.zip背后的神秘世界
- Matlab自相干算法GUI界面设计及仿真
- STM32智能小车PID算法实现资料
- Python爬虫实战:高效爬取百度贴吧信息